Goals achieved since becoming JP

1 - Instituted mandatory counseling on convictions for drug, alcohol, domestic violence and crimes of violence.                                - 87% compliance

2 - Increase in collection of fines by summoning in those with past due fines and restructurial payments.

3 - Those convicted of DUI pay the $104 cost for the mandatory 24 hours of jail time.

4 - Obtained Board of Supervisors approval in budget for new full-time clerk position to keep up with growth of area.

Judge Joe Knoblock brings to the office


Experience as Justice of Peace appointed by the Cochise County Board of Supervisors on January 1, 2006, selected over eleven other applicants.

23 years as a certified Law Enforcement Officer, retiring December 31, 2005 from the Cochise County Sheriff's Office as a Sergeant-in-Patrol in the Benson office.

3 years experience as United States Marine Corp military policeman.

Joe's education

 

Attended over 140 hours of training since becoming full-time JP.

Graduated from Administration of Courts New Judge Orientation on April 28, 2006

Bachelor of Science in Business Administration from the University of Arizona

Pima College Honors Graduate with an Associates of Arts Degree in Accounting.

Des Moines Area Community College - Associates of Arts Degree in Criminal Justice.
